Médoc with history. The best parcels on the gravelly slopes of Grand Poujeaux fell to the family through inheritance – but only after the 1855 classification. In 1932, the estate was then elevated to Grand Cru Exceptionnel status, one of only five. The vineyards lie near Arcins, on fossilized limestone, with perfect drainage. Spring rains, dry summers – the classic Médoc grapes are accustomed to these extremes. The result: magnificent wines. In addition to the flagship wine, there are second wines and a white wine made from Sémillon and Sauvignon Blanc. Chasse Spleen – a name with character.
